Group Settings
In the Group Settings area, you can create and edit group-specific settings.
General Group Settings
Owner / Managers | The group owner and manager(s) are displayed in the General Settings (tab). To assign the role that a user has in the group, see Assign a Group Role. To assign the role of group-owner to one of the managers in a group, see Change Group Owner. |
Group Category | Each group can be assigned to a group category. Group categories make it easier to manage statistical analysis and reporting for different types of groups. For more information, see Group Categories. For how-to instructions, see Create New Group Category. |
Country / Language | The country and language settings of the group determine the default settings that are used for system messages. The country and language of the group are selected in the General Settings (tab). |

Moderation and Notification Settings
Moderated Sendouts | When messages are moderated in a group, an owner or manager must approve every message before sendout. For more information, see Message Moderation. For how-to instructions, see Create a Message Moderation Process. |
Moderated Membership | When membership in a group is moderated, the group moderator must personally approve every applicant that subscribes to the group. For more information, see Moderated Group Memberships. For how-to instructions, see Moderate Group Membership. |
Owner Notifications | The group owner can be informed of every subscription and unsubscribe to a group. The group owner can also receive XML notifications regarding sendouts, profile changes, (un)subscribes, bounces, and blacklisting. Notification requirements are defined in the Notifications (tab). |

Deliverability
List-Unsubscribe Header | A List-Unsubscribe header adds an easily accessible and very visible unsubscribe button to a message. List-Unsubscribe headers are supported by most ISPs and email clients. For more information, see Add Standard List-Unsubscribe Headers. |
Responses and Deactivation | A spam complaint response causes immediate deactivation of the recipient within the group. The settings for spam complaints cannot be changed. For all other response categories, one response within seven days is the default deactivation setting. We recommend using the deactivation settings that have been put together by our deliverability experts, see Deactivation (tab). The settings for response handling in each group are defined in the Deactivation (tab). |

Message Reply Settings
Reply Handling | Reply Handling defines how Mapp Engage manages certain reactions to messages (for example, when a recipient answers a message using the reply button in their email client rather than a link in the message). Settings are entered on the Reply Handling (tab). For how-to instructions, see Manage Replies to Email Messages. |
IMAP Inbox | It is possible to configure reply handling for a group so that replies are managed in an IMAP folder. For how-to instructions, see Access the Inbox with IMAP. |
